Imphal, Jan. 17 (EMN): Chief Minister of Manipur N Biren Singh inaugurated the 5th Manipur Statehood Day Women’s Polo Tournament at the historic Mapal Kangjeibung Polo Ground on Friday.

Addressing the gathering, Singh said that the tournament is a tribute to Lord Marjing and to the ancestors who gave the world a beautiful game. It is indeed a matter of pride that Manipur is the birthplace of the Modern Polo, he added.

“We must put our collective efforts in promoting Manipur as a preferred Polo game destination,” he said, adding that “the government has developed the Marjing Polo Complex at Heingang in Imphal East district with an objective to promote Polo.”

 He also stressed on preserving and protecting the indigenous ponies.

Six teams namely Great Britain, Argentina, United States of America, Egypt, Indian Polo Association (India) and Manipur are participating in the five-day long tournament.

The inaugural match was played between Great Britain and Indian Polo Association.

The Great Britain team thrashed the Indian Polo Association 9-0 in the inaugural match of the tournament.

President of All Manipur Polo Association (AMPA), Dr. K Saratchandra Singh presided over the inaugural function and was attended by Minister for Fisheries N Kayasii, MLAs O Lukhoi (Wangoi) and Ngamthang Haokip (Saitu), principal secretary (Tourism) PK Singh, commissioner (Youth Affairs & Sports) Bobby Waikhom, director (Tourism) W Ibohal Singh, delegates and officials from different countries.

The tournament is organised by AMPA in partnership with Polo Yatra, the Indian women’s polo initiative of Huntre! Equine under the sponsorship of the department of Tourism, Government of Manipur.
